Sha Wang is a scholar working on Water Science and Technology, Soil Science and Geophysics. According to data from OpenAlex, Sha Wang has authored 39 papers receiving a total of 652 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Water Science and Technology, 8 papers in Soil Science and 7 papers in Geophysics. Recurrent topics in Sha Wang's work include Geological and Geochemical Analysis (7 papers), High-pressure geophysics and materials (5 papers) and Soil erosion and sediment transport (5 papers). Sha Wang is often cited by papers focused on Geological and Geochemical Analysis (7 papers), High-pressure geophysics and materials (5 papers) and Soil erosion and sediment transport (5 papers). Sha Wang collaborates with scholars based in China, United States and Israel. Sha Wang's co-authors include Yanrong Chen, Yanxin Wu, Xu Ran, Yaoning Chen, Zhanli Wang, Nan Shen, Jiachao Zhang, Bing Wu, Yihuan Liu and Zhen Peng and has published in prestigious journals such as Environmental Science & Technology, Journal of Hazardous Materials and Scientific Reports.
